Because the vendor should provide an SDK for development?
It's fine if the vendor's image is based on Yocto, but you should still be able to download something from them with instructions.
That's literally what Yocto builds for you.
you should still be able to download something from them with instructions.
As an example, here's Freescale/NXP's github with their Yocto recipes. It was not "nuked from orbit" on the purchase.
https://github.com/Freescale/fsl-community-bsp-platform
And a sample build guide:
http://www.nxp.com/assets/documents/data/en/release-notes/IM...